So now Vaio is attempting to get some customers with it’s new handset that is powered by Android instead of Windows. The Japanese OEM has introduced a new smartphone named Vaio Phone A. It is nothing new actually but just the same Vaio Phone Biz which has introduced with windows OS, but this one comes with Android.
In terms of specifications, the Vaio Phone A comes with big 5.5-inch full HD display. It has got 3GB of RAM in it. It has got 16GB of native storage with micro SD card slot. There is a 13MP camera with CMOS sensor and has LED flash. The front camera has got 5MP sensor.
Specifications:
- 5.5-inch full HD (1920x1080p) display
- 1.5GHz Octa-Core Qualcomm Snapdragon 617 SoC
- 3GB of RAM
- 16GB of internal storage
- Upto 64GB of micro SD card support
- 13MP main camera with CMOS sensor and LED flash
- 5MP front camera with CMOS sensor
- Android Marshmallow 6.0.1
- Dimensions:- 77.0 mm x 156.1 mm x 8.3 mm
- Weight: – 167gms
- 4G LTE, WiFi, Bluetooth, GPS
- 2800mAh battery
